Emergence and Extinction of Worlds: Stellar Evolution Across the Cosmos

From colossal nebulae to scattered stellar remnants, our universe is a dynamic tapestry woven with the birth and death of worlds. Stars, the celestial engines that fuel this cosmic drama, undergo a breathtaking metamorphosis throughout their existence. Forged from swirling clouds of gas and dust, they ignite into brilliant beacons, shining for millions or even billions of years. Within their hearts, nuclear fusion coalesces hydrogen into helium, releasing immense energy that illuminates galaxies and provides the building blocks for planets and life.

But this stellar grandeur is ephemeral. Over time, stars exhaust their fuel, triggering a final act of spectacular destruction. Giant stars implode in supernovae, scattering their elements across the cosmos, seeding future generations of stars and planets. Dwarfish stars wane, eventually becoming white dwarfs, embers that slowly cool over trillions of years.

  • Throughout this cosmic cycle, stellar evolution sculpts the universe we know. It creates the elements essential for life, triggers planetary formation, and defines the grand structures of galaxies.
